Common NameDelphinidin 3-arabinoside
ClassSmall Molecule
DescriptionIsolated from Vaccinium subspecies and other plant subspecies Delphinidin 3-arabinoside is found in many foods, some of which are bilberry, blackcurrant, american cranberry, and sweet cherry.

Chemical Taxonomy
Description belongs to the class of organic compounds known as anthocyanidin-3-o-glycosides. These are phenolic compounds containing one anthocyanidin moiety which is O-glycosidically linked to a carbohydrate moiety at the C3-position.
